About Manjari Devi Manjari Devi Dasi was born in Budapest, Hungary in 1971, got initiation from HH Srila Sivarama Swami Maharaja in 1990. She served as a BBT translator between 1990-1996 until all of Śrīla Prabhupāda's books had been translated into Hungarian. She lived in Krishna Valley, New Vraja-dhama in Hungary and was performing managerial services between 1997-2004 being responsible for the Deity department, festivals, VIP guestcare and tourism. After finishing her Vaiṣṇava Theology BA studies at the Bhaktivedanta College in Budapest and doing an MA in Religious Studies she joined the College as a teacher in 2008. She teaches Sanskrit, Introduction to Vedic Literature, Rāmāyaṇa, Bhagavat-tattva, Guru-tattva, Bṛhad-Bhāgavatāmṛta and the ISKCON Disciple Course.
